MapsTaman Bkt Beruang Utama Sek 1 in Melaka Tengah, Melaka recorded 9 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M260K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M183.
This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M260K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M240K to RM280K, and a typical market range of RM250K to RM270K.
Most transactions involved 1 - 1 1/2 storey terraced, though some variety exists in the market.
For price per square foot, the median is RM183, with most transactions between RM166 and RM200. The usual range is RM159.49 to RM206.49, showing that most units are priced quite close to each other. A typical spread (IQR) of RM47.00 and an average deviation (MAD) of RM17 indicate a highly stable PSF trend across properties.
